I will be running the 2008 NYC Marathon for cancer research and treatment. The decision to pick this as a cause to represent was not too hard for me. I have had an awareness of cancer since when I was a young child. My father is an oncology specialist in children and I remember him talking about his frustration sometimes about being able to help his young patients. Cancer has also afflicted friends and members of my family. My mother was diagnosed and successfully treated for basal cell carcinoma which is a highly treatable form of skin cancer. I have a friend whose best friend's father is suffering from pancreatic cancer. Another friend survived cancer when all odds were against her. I have one aunt that died of leukemia my senior year of college, and my mom has countless numbers of cousins, aunts and uncles that have died of or survived some kind of cancer. Most recently my dad was diagnosed with prostate cancer. I believe some day we will defeat this disease but it will require the help of private citizens to do it. I'd like to do my part. I will be running for my friends and family who have been touched by cancer and for all of its victims.
